28Digital Co-Creation Accelerator 2026-2027
We are launching the EIT-funded Co-Creation Accelerator 2026-2027 a program, looking for world-class digital solutions developed by ventures ranging from early-stage to more mature teams who are looking to validate their digital products and achieve early traction at corporates and/or SMEs as pilot customers or partners. This includes startups that achieved a proof-of-concept or early prototypes, as well as more advanced ventures with validated solutions approaching or already in initial market use. Applicants should demonstrate a clear problem–solution fit or strong validation potential and be ready to leverage the program to address the challenges in collaboration with corporates, SMEs, or cluster organizations.
The Co-Creation Accelerator is a program by 28DIGITAL, designed to bring together startups and industry partners to co-develop solutions addressing real-world challenges. The focus is on:
Validating core technology (TRL 4–5 and above)
Strengthening problem–solution fit
Reducing technical and market uncertainty
Building a clear path toward scalability
The program is built around real industry challenges.
Two ways to apply:
– Open Challenge Track: Apply with your Challenge Partner and jointly define the challenge you want to address in line with the 28DIGITAL strategic domains. When applying to the Open Challenge Track, applicants need to provide, among other topics, a detailed description of the challenge to be solved as well as proof of the Challenge Partner’s commitment (i.e. signed LOI or other supporting documents).
– Industry Challenge Track: We are accepting Industry Track challenges on a rolling basis. These Industry challenges will be published here.
Apply to predefined challenges developed with corporate partners. These reflect concrete industry needs and use cases.
The Co-Creation Accelerator 2026-2027 focuses on digital innovation in three 28DIGITAL strategic domains:
• DeepTech: Breakthrough science-based technologies that shape the future of industry and society, transforming what’s possible in health, mobility, manufacturing, and beyond.
• Strategic Tech: Critical capabilities for security, autonomy, and geopolitical influence, where innovation supports both civil and dual-use applications
• Green & Social Tech: Sustainable technologies that enable the twin digital and green transition, accelerating decarbonization, circularity and social impact.
The maximum funding per project is EUR 250,000. The program covers 100% of eligible costs. Applicants are not required to provide co-funding.
In consideration of the support, an equity granting model is applied whereby 28DIGITAL will be granted equity in the venture.
– Startups provide 3.5–7% equity to 28DIGITAL.
– Formalized through a Share Transfer Agreement.
Expected startups should operate at TRL4-5.
We are looking for early-stage digital startups that:
– Micro or small enterprise (less than 50 employees) according to EU definiton.
– Incorporated and operating in an EU/Horizon Europe or HE associated country.
– Operate at TRL 4–5 and above.
– Are incorporated within the last 5 years.
– Have a minimum of 2 FTEs.
– Possess or control key IP or technology assets.
